Site locations were determined using a hand-held global navigation satellite system, GNSS. The grain-size distributions of samples were determined using standard techniques developed by the USGS Pacific Coastal and Marine Science Center sediment lab. The grain-size data are provided in a comma-delimited spreadsheet (.csv). Core ANA15-RC1 BR contained two carbonate sand layers (Sand A1from 24.5-29 cm depth and Sand A2 from 32-35 cm depth). Core ANA15-RC6 BR contained a deeper carbonate sand layer (Sand A3 96-114 cm depth). Purpose: Data were obtained to analyze vertical grain size trends, and to compare modern and paleo tsunami deposits. Process_Date: 20151121 Process_Step: Process_Description: The grain-size distributions of samples were determined in the USGS Pacific Coastal and Marine Science Center sediment lab. Approximately 20 g of sediment was sub-sampled and 10 mL of 35 percent hydrogen peroxide was added to remove organic material in the sample. The sample was heated at 250 degrees C to remove any remaining hydrogen peroxide and was placed in an ultrasonic bath to liberate the fine fraction. Subsequently, the sample was centrifuged for 1.5 hours to remove soluble salts. Samples were funneled through 2 mm and 63 um sieves to separate the gravel (greater than 2 mm), sand (63 um to 2 mm), and mud (less than 63 um). The sand and gravel fractions were dried in an 80-degree C oven and weighed. Five mL of sodium hexametaphosphate was added to the mud fraction and a 20 mL aliquot was taken from a 1 L graduated cylinder to determine the weight of the mud. The sand fraction was run through a 2m settling tube. Measured settling velocities were converted to sizes of equivalent quartz spheres in quarter-phi size intervals. The particle-size distribution of the mud fraction was analyzed separately using a Beckman Coulter LS 13 320, and the gravel, sand, and mud results were integrated into a single grain-size distribution for each sample.
